Output e5b23589c00d1a0e3d663edb85eb1d4e68b728f5d0cae254f2052cb65d1e3501:3

value
5761
script pubkey
OP_0 OP_PUSHBYTES_20 8c8aefd275750de205b47f8443dae8fda5ca8673
address
tb1q3j9wl5n4w5x7ypd507zy8khglkju4pnnqs6a3e
transaction
e5b23589c00d1a0e3d663edb85eb1d4e68b728f5d0cae254f2052cb65d1e3501